Furniture Construction Process

​​

  • 1. Review plans and design specifications thoroughly.

  • 2. Create a cutlist for materials like 3/4" plywood and solid hardwoods.

  • 3. Cut, glue, paste and fasten materials and structural components together to create the rough foundation of our handcrafted custom furniture and custom cabinets.

  • 4. ​Sand and apply finish to furniture & cabinets for your desired finish look.​

  • When constructing cabinets or furniture, we build to your desired dimensions.

  • For furniture construction, we create templates to ensure everything is to built to specs.
